Ecological monitoring of natural resources has become vital for assessing existing reserves of natural resources as well as for prevention of environmental degradation and contamination. This book complies researches and case studies related to ecological assessment of resources as related topics such as management of various water resources, sustainable land management and agricultural policies, evaluation of industrial pollutants, etc. It aims to provide a comprehensive overview of the prominent concepts and methods of ecological assessment from different parts of the world. Through this book, an attempt has been made to further enlighten the readers about the emerging aspects in this field.
